Adoptable Cat of the Week: Lots of Kittens Still Available.

They are just some of the pets up for adoption at the county's downtown center.

This week's adoptable cat is an unnamed black domestic short-haired kitten.

The kitten is a 4-month-old neutered male who is spry and curious. He has been with Manatee County Animal Services since May 24 when he was picked up as a stray. You can visit this kitten and several others up for adoption at the Manatee County Animal Services downtown adoption center this week. The downtown center is open from 10 a.m. to 4 p.m. Tuesday through Saturday.

July is a great month to adopt a cat. All adoptions are $35 in July. This is a huge savings to the public with $55 off dogs and $35 off cats. Adoptions at Manatee County Animal Services include spay/neuter, vaccinations, health check, microchip and current rabies certificate/tag. This adoption special is another step in the County’s plan to become a no-kill community.
